What is VTK (Visualization Toolkit)?
VTK (Visualization Toolkit) is an open-source software system for 3D computer graphics, image processing, and visualization. It is widely used in various fields, including medical imaging, scientific visualization, and computer-aided design. VTK provides a comprehensive set of libraries and tools for data visualization, processing, and analysis.
Main Features of VTK
VTK offers a wide range of features, including:
- Support for various data formats, such as DICOM, STL, and OBJ
- Advanced visualization algorithms for volume rendering, surface rendering, and mesh rendering
- Image processing and filtering techniques, such as thresholding, smoothing, and convolution
- 3D modeling and mesh generation tools
- Integration with popular programming languages, including C++, Python, and Java

Technical Specifications
Architecture
VTK has a modular architecture, consisting of several layers:
- Core layer: provides basic data structures and algorithms
- Filter layer: implements data processing and visualization algorithms
- Rendering layer: responsible for rendering 3D scenes
- Interface layer: provides APIs for interacting with VTK
Performance Optimization
VTK provides several techniques for optimizing performance, including:
- Multi-threading: utilizes multiple CPU cores for parallel processing
- GPU acceleration: leverages graphics cards for faster rendering and processing
- Cache optimization: minimizes memory access and reduces computation time
Pros and Cons
Advantages
VTK offers several advantages, including:
- High-performance rendering and processing
- Extensive library of algorithms and tools
- Cross-platform compatibility
- Large community of developers and users
Disadvantages
Some potential drawbacks of VTK include:
- Steep learning curve due to complex architecture and APIs
- Large binary size and memory footprint
- Dependence on external libraries and frameworks
